Composite Number

35416

35416 is a even composite number that follows 35415 and precedes 35417. It is composed of 16 distinct factors: 1, 2, 4, 8, 19, 38, 76, 152, 233, 466, 932, 1864, 4427, 8854, 17708, 35416. Its prime factorization can be written as 2^3 × 19 × 233. 35416 is classified as a deficient number based on the sum of its proper divisors. In computer science, 35416 is represented as 1000101001011000 in binary and 8A58 in hexadecimal.
